I had brought my truck into the local Ford garage to get it scanned. They told me the wastegate or egpbvxyz or whatever you call it was gummed up and that the solonoid on the pedistal was bad. told me $900.00 to replace. Then I had posted on here about the problem. The replies told me to just wire open the wastegate? So I took off the arm from the solinoid and also unplugged the solinoid. Then opened the valve and wired it so it would stay open. The way I understood it was that by keeping the valve open it would just take longer for the truck to heat up??? I'm not mechanical, all I did was do what I was told. On the tank before I opened up the valve, I only got 8.5 mpg. After I opened it, 20.5 Just to clarify... the part that I'm talking about is the buterfly valve that is located at the mouth of the turbo. I will take a pic and post it.
